MMM5481609 Sailors drinking on board the lower deck of their ship, scene with violin player and pipe smoker, linen lying on a rope, and onboard equipment (sword, gun, cannon, lamp) by Pyne, William Henry (1769-1843); National Maritime Museum, London, UK; (add.info.: Sailors drinking on board the lower deck of their ship, scene with violin player and pipe smoker, linen lying on a rope, and onboard equipment (sword, gun, cannon, lamp). Watercolor, early 19th century, by William Henry Pyne (1769-1843).); © National Maritime Museum, Greenwich, London

EDITORS COMMENTS
Step back in time to the early 19th century with this watercolor print by William Henry Pyne. Sailors are depicted on board the lower deck of their ship, engaged in a moment of relaxation and camaraderie. The scene is lively, with a violin player providing music while a pipe smoker enjoys his tobacco. Linen lies casually on a rope nearby, adding to the authenticity of life at sea during this era. Onboard equipment such as swords, guns, cannons, and lamps are scattered throughout the image, reminding us of the dangers and responsibilities that came with being a sailor. The atmosphere is one of conviviality and companionship as these men take a break from their duties to enjoy some well-deserved downtime.
